Iniziare
Ti mostreremo diversi metodi che puoi utilizzare per visualizzare le immagini nel terminale. Principalmente il nostro obiettivo sarà l'installazione e l'utilizzo di utility di terze parti, ad eccezione di un metodo in cui è possibile utilizzare un comando incorporato per ottenere lo stesso compito. Abbattiamo la nostra discussione sotto forma di un elenco per motivi di accessibilità.
Ciò copre approssimativamente tutti i punti principali di questa guida, quindi senza ulteriori indugi, entriamo!
Usando feh
Feh è un piccolo strumento elegante che puoi installare sul tuo sistema per mostrare le immagini nel terminale. Può essere installato tramite i repository ufficiali di Ubuntu mentre ti mostreremo a breve. Ma prima, parliamo di alcune delle funzionalità che questo spettatore di immagine ha da offrire.
FEH supporta varie modalità di visualizzazione dell'immagine, elenchi di file, tastiera configurabile e scorciatoie per mouse, segnali, didascalie, input del terminale e molto altro. Alcune delle modalità di visualizzazione sono presentazioni, montaggio, multivie e indice.
Prima di arrivare a come puoi usare queste fantastiche funzionalità, installiamo il pacchetto. Apri una nuova sessione di terminale attraverso il menu delle attività o premendo Ctrl + Alt + T sulla tastiera. Il primo passo è inserire il comando indicato di seguito.
$ sudo apt-get installa feh
Sarà necessario aggiungere il repository multiverso, quindi se non lo fai già, assicurati di eseguire il comando di seguito prima di installare FEH.
$ sudo apt-addd-repository Multiverse
Avendo installato il visualizzatore di immagini, ora ti mostreremo come puoi usarlo. Innanzitutto, cambia la tua directory corrente nella cartella in cui hai l'immagine che si desidera visualizzare. Il prossimo passo è eseguire il seguente comando.
$ FEH [nome file]
Ad esempio, abbiamo:
$ feh cane.jpg
Puoi premere il tasto "Q" per uscire dall'immagine.
Questo programma può essere utilizzato per eseguire molte attività poiché ha più modalità di visualizzazione. Clicca qui per vedere la documentazione completa se sei interessato. Puoi anche eseguire il comando qui sotto per vedere l'aiuto sull'uso.
$ man feh
Usando VIU
Il prossimo nella nostra lista di visualizzatori di immagini è VIU. È possibile utilizzare questa utility di comando open source per visualizzare le immagini nel terminale. Alcuni dei tanti formati di immagini accessibili sono .jpg, .png, .IGIF e altro ancora.
Essenzialmente, VIU è il front-end dell'app noto come viuer. Scegli tra due protocolli grafici da utilizzare: Iterm e Kitty. VIU è in grado di visualizzare GIF animate, utilizzare dimensioni personalizzate e fornire il controllo della trasparenza dell'utente. Puoi anche inserire supporti in VIU tramite stdin.
Ora, passiamo alla parte di installazione. VIU è scritto nel linguaggio di programmazione noto come Rust, quindi può essere scaricato utilizzando il gestore dei pacchetti di carico. Se non lo hai già, esegui il comando qui sotto per installarlo.
$ sudo APT Installa Cargo
Dovrebbero essere necessari alcuni momenti per l'installazione. Una volta terminato, eseguire il comando sotto per installare VIU.
$ cargo install viu
Ora che abbiamo installato con successo VIU, il prossimo passo è iniziare a usarlo. Esegui il comando qui sotto per vedere una ripartizione delle istruzioni sul suo utilizzo.
$ viu
Come abbiamo fatto per Feh, possiamo eseguire il comando qui sotto per visualizzare un'immagine tramite VIU.
$ viu cane.jpg
Detto questo, abbiamo coperto quasi tutto ciò che c'è da sapere su VIU. Se lo desideri, non esitate a visitare la pagina della documentazione e saperne di più su questa utilità.
Usando fim
FIM, abbreviazione di FrameBuffer migliorato, è un'utilità a riga di comando altamente configurabile che consente agli utenti di visualizzare le immagini nel terminale. Può visualizzare quasi tutti i tipi di contenuti grafici sulla riga di comando ed è molto utile per tutti gli amanti del terminale.
FIM ha molte funzionalità interessanti, alcune delle quali sono legami chiave per utenti, alias di comando, visualizzazione del tag EXIF, variabili interne, orientamento EXIF e molti altri.
Inoltre, questa utilità è molto orientata alla tastiera. Non ci sono pulsanti o menu da utilizzare, ed è responsabilità dell'utente impostare attacchi chiave personalizzati per scopi diversi.
Ora, installiamo FIM eseguendo il comando di seguito.
$ sudo apt Installa fim
Dovrebbero essere necessari alcuni momenti per l'installazione. Una volta terminato, esegui il comando qui sotto per vedere come puoi usare FIM.
$ fim - -help
Possiamo visualizzare un'immagine eseguendo il seguente comando.
$ fim dog2.jpeg
Ricorda di impostare la tua directory corrente su dove vengono posizionate le immagini, altrimenti l'utilità non troverà i file.
Se desideri indagare ulteriormente le caratteristiche di questa fantastica utilità, esegui il comando qui sotto per vedere la sua documentazione.
$ man fim
Detto questo, arriviamo alla fine della nostra discussione su FIM.
Utilizzando un comando incorporato
Ora che abbiamo coperto diverse utility di terze parti, parliamo di un comando incorporato che fa la stessa cosa.
E se ti dicessimo che c'è un modo per fare doppio clic su un file di immagine nel terminale? Bene, c'è sicuramente un metodo. Puoi usare XDG-Open per farlo. Innanzitutto, imposta la directory corrente su dove hai inserito il file desiderato. Quindi, esegui il comando sotto.
$ xdg-open dog2.jpeg
Come puoi vedere, abbiamo ottenuto gli stessi risultati attraverso un comando integrato. Non abbiamo dovuto installare alcun software. Basta eseguire un singolo comando e puoi visualizzare qualsiasi immagine a scelta sul terminale.
Quindi, sia che tu voglia usare questo comando o un'utilità di terze parti, ti abbiamo equipaggiato con entrambi!
Conclusione
In questo articolo, abbiamo esaminato diversi metodi per mostrare le immagini nel terminale su Ubuntu. Abbiamo esaminato tre diverse utility di comando e quindi un comando incorporato che fa anche il lavoro.